How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Kimballton?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Kimballton Studio Apartments | $1,064 | $815 | $1,895 |
| Kimballton 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,168 | $575 | $2,698 |
| Kimballton 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,511 | $700 | $3,614 |
| Kimballton 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,564 | $1,200 | $1,850 |
| Kimballton 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,345 | $679 | $3,036 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Kimballton?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,372 | $795 | $2,950 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$1,756 | $1,250 | $2,800 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$1,933 | $1,500 | $2,387 |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$2,975 | $2,700 | $3,250 |
| 6 Bedroom Homes | $3,500 | $3,500 | $3,500 |
